How to create YouTube channel
  1. <strong>Sign in to your Google account.</strong> If you don't have a Google account, you can create one for free.<br>

  2. <strong>Click your profile picture in the top right corner of the YouTube website or app.</strong><br>

  3. <strong>Select Create a channel.</strong><br>

  4. <strong>Enter a name for your channel.</strong> This name will be displayed on your channel and in your videos.<br>

  5. <strong>Choose a profile picture and banner for your channel.</strong> Your profile picture will be displayed next to your videos and comments, and your banner will be displayed at the top of your channel page.<br>

  6. <strong>Click Create.</strong><br>

FAQs

  1. <strong><em>Is YouTube premium is ad free?</em></strong>

    Yes, YouTube Premium offers an ad-free experience for its subscribers. When you subscribe to YouTube Premium, you enjoy several benefits, and one of the key features is the removal of ads from videos. This applies to both desktop and mobile versions of YouTube.Here are some additional benefits of YouTube Premium:Ad-Free Viewing: You won’t see ads before, during, or after videos on YouTube.Background Play: You can play videos in the background on your mobile device, allowing you to listen to content while using other apps or with your screen turned off.Offline Downloads: You can download videos for offline viewing on your mobile device.YouTube Music Premium: Access to YouTube’s music streaming service with additional features, including ad-free music, offline downloads, and background play.

  2. <strong>Is it better to get YouTube Premium?</strong>

    YesWith YouTube Premium, you can watch millions of videos without interruptions by ads before and during a video, including video overlay ads. You will also not see third-party banner ads and search ads.

  3. <strong>What is YouTube Premium?</strong>

    YouTube Premium is a paid subscription service offered by YouTube that elevates your experience on the platform in several ways. Here’s a breakdown of its key features:Ad-free viewing: Enjoy watching millions of videos on YouTube without any interruptions from ads, before, during, or after videos. No more annoying banner ads or pre-roll commercials to skip.Background play and offline viewing: Keep watching videos even when you switch to other apps on your phone or tablet. You can also download videos and playlists to watch offline, making it perfect for commutes or travel.YouTube Music Premium: Get access to ad-free music streaming with over 80 million songs, offline listening, and background play. You can also explore music videos and live performances on the YouTube Music app.Exclusive content: Access YouTube Originals, a collection of premium shows and movies produced by YouTube. These are ad-free and only available to Premium subscribers.

  4. <strong>What should I name my channel?</strong>

    Choose a clear, memorable name that reflects your content. Keep it short and easy to spell, and consider using relevant keywords if appropriate.

  5. <strong>Where can I find additional resources and support for managing my YouTube channel?</strong>

    YouTube offers various resources and support for creators, including the Creator Academy, Help Center, forums, and community guidelines, to help you learn, grow, and manage your YouTube channel effectively

  6. <strong>Is it free to create a YouTube channel?</strong>

    Yes, it is free to create a YouTube channel. However, certain features such as YouTube Premium, channel memberships, and Super Chat may involve fees or revenue-sharing arrangements.

  7. <strong>Are there any best practices for managing a YouTube channel?</strong>

    Some best practices for managing a YouTube channel include:Consistently upload new content.Interact with your audience by responding to comments and messages.Use analytics to track your channel’s performance and adjust your content strategy accordingly.Stay updated on YouTube’s policies and community guidelines to ensure compliance.

  8. <strong>Is it possible to change my YouTube channel name later?</strong>

    Yes, you can change your YouTube channel name later if needed. To do so, go to your channel settings, click on “Edit” next to your current channel name, enter the new name, and save the changes. However, keep in mind that you can only change your channel name up to three times in 90 days.

  9. <strong>Can I monetize my YouTube channel?</strong>

    Yes, once your YouTube channel meets the eligibility requirements, you can apply for the YouTube Partner Program and monetize your videos through ads, channel memberships, Super Chat, and merchandise shelf. However, it’s essential to comply with YouTube’s policies and guidelines to qualify for monetization.

  10. <strong>How do I customize my YouTube channel?</strong>

    You can customize your YouTube channel by adding a channel banner, profile picture, channel description, links to social media accounts, and organizing your videos into playlists. You can also customize the layout and design of your channel homepage.

  11. <strong>How can I choose a good name for my YouTube channel?</strong>

    Choose a name that reflects the content you plan to create, is easy to remember, and, if possible, is unique. You might use your name, your business name, or a creative combination of words related to your channel’s focus.

  12. <strong>Can I change the name of my YouTube channel?</strong>

    Yes, you can change the name of your YouTube channel. Go to your channel settings, click “Edit” next to your channel name, and then enter the new name.
